About the role

Job Description Summary

The QA Specialist I will be responsible for supporting the preparation, creation, and maintenance of various types of documents such as quality documents and manufacturing specifications for BD products and services. Works with cross-functional associates who are submitting and reviewing information for the preparation of various documents to ensure accuracy and appropriate format per company standards. Work is closely supervised.

Develops and implements programs to establish and maintain quality standards of existing products and services, as well as developing programs to focus employees on quality improvement. Develops policies, procedures, and methods to check product, material, components, and/or operational quality and improve same. Responsible for developing and implementing a compliant and cost-effective quality system that assures products and services are reliable, safe, and effective.

General Responsibilities and Duties:

  • Develops solutions to routine assigned activities of minimal scope & complexity. Follow applicable Company / Unit procedures.

  • Proactively handles personal metrics to ensure goals are tracked and met. Works within function for assigned Quality systems.

  • Perform tasks of minimal complexity within planned schedules and timelines. Support audits and ensure documentation compliance.

Functional Responsibilities

  • Check document records for discrepancies against information provided in Change Management records (i.e. redlines).

  • Consult with department supervisor and Change Order Requesters to resolve discrepancies and issues.

  • Help in trouble-shooting document formatting challenges and supply assistance to associates within department and other cross-functional groups, as necessary.

  • Support new and sustaining product team activities to assist product release.

  • Perform data entry functions as required by business processes and responsibilities.

  • Ensure all document processing occurs in a timely manner and perform the necessary follow-up to prevent any conflicts or delays to business goals.

  • May assist with the training and development of other associates within the company.

  • Maintain all assigned training requirements.

  • Keep abreast of the basic requirements for compliance in own area of work and comply with those requirements.

  • Contribute to the completion of routine technical tasks within applicable quality systems.

  • Use standard and approved Quality/Compliance methods (Good Documentation practices).

  • Develop solutions to routine assigned activities of limited scope (e.g. Document change, Complaint file entry, CAPA documentation).

  • Decisions, recommendations, and results cause minimal to moderate impact on project schedules.

  • Notify manager upon recognition of factors that may affect project.

  • Record and document work of self.

  • Perform development as assigned.

  • Exercise sound judgment within generally defined practices and policies for obtaining solutions, including participating in any discussions that are required to resolve open issues.

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ree with minimum one year of medical device industry experience;

  • Working knowledge of ISO 13485 requirements

  • Solid understanding of SAP and MS Office products (advanced level)
